They are a method of marketing

A virtual mystery box is a great method to engage with customers and increase brand loyalty. The carefully selected items are appealing to a variety of customers. The element of surprise generates excitement with each delivery. This unique marketing strategy allows brands to test and promote new products. However, there are a few dangers to be aware of prior to participating in this type of marketing strategy.

Some sellers trick buyers by promoting high-end items which are actually low-valued items. These scams can cost the consumer money and damage the company's reputation. To avoid these risks, it's important to be cautious when buying from a new vendor.

Mystery boxes have become a cult trend in online mystery box games and apps where players can purchase "mystery box" items that contain in-game rewards. While these products are usually not worth much, they can provide an additional incentive to keep playing and increase the level of engagement. They can also be an excellent opportunity for businesses to clear out inventory that was sat in the warehouse.

The mystery box concept has also expanded to include real-world products. Companies such as Pop Mart, for example offer figurines in boxes that are blind. This business has grown to the point of billions of dollars. This strategy also works in the world of e-commerce, where retailers can bundle together products to boost sales and reduce waste.

Another method of leveraging mystery boxes is to use a subscription model that offers customers the chance to receive an assortment of items every month. This kind of service is popular among fashion, beauty, and food brands, as in addition to tech and gaming companies.

As technology continues to develop it will be possible for brands to improve the experience of unboxing with augmented reality and virtual reality. This will allow customers to interact with their products in a deeper way and provide a more memorable experience for their customers. These technologies can also boost customer engagement by increasing traffic to websites and increasing the likelihood that conversions will occur.

They are a type of shopping

Online mystery boxes offer an unique shopping experience that taps into the excitement of possibility and surprise. They're a fun way to add variety to your shopping experience and are a great tool for building trust in your brand. This is particularly the case if you are a subscriber to a service that sends items out regularly. However the mystery box trend has its own risks. Some companies may use unsavory practices like sourcing their products from sweatshops, or using non-sustainable materials. These practices could negatively impact the environment and our society.

Social media platforms such as YouTube and TikTok have fueled the mystery box phenomenon, where influencers share their unboxing videos to millions of viewers. This has helped drive sales and create brand awareness. As the popularity of these boxes increases and more retailers are introducing them as a part of their product offerings. This is a great marketing strategy, but it's important to consider their environmental impact.

Certain mystery boxes could include products of poor quality or don't match the recipient's taste. This can lead waste especially in the fashion and beauty industries. This can also result in an absence of confidence, particularly if the products aren't what was expected.

In order to avoid these issues sellers must place a high value on transparency and honesty in their marketing campaigns. They must give specific information regarding the contents and value of their mystery boxes to ensure that buyers make an informed decision. Additionally they should inform customers about any environmental impacts they could have to help consumers make mindful buying decisions. In this way, they can build trust between them and their customers, while reducing the amount of unneeded products that end in the garbage.
